Answer:
25p^12q^6πcm²
Step-by-step explanation:
Given the area of the circle expressed as;
A = πr^2
Given
r = 5p^6q^3 cm
Substitute into the formula
A = π(5p^6q^3 )²
A = π(25p^12q^6)
A = 25p^12q^6πcm²
hence the area of this circle in square centimeters is 25p^12q^6πcm²
